A Safe Space to Open Up – ‘For Men To Talk’ Week of 15 September 2025
'For Men To Talk’ is a peer support group is for men who are suffering with a mental health illness, such as anxiety, depression and grief, to talk in a safe and comfortable environment. Conversations include many factors in a man's life, including work, relationships, anxiety and many others. There are no rules or regulations, no registration or referral is required, the men can say as much as they like or as little. A Safe Space to Open Up...
